Lock Rekey
Lock rekeying is our most common request in Seven Hills, especially after home sales. When you buy one of these 1960s-1970s ranches or split-levels, you inherit whoever’s keys are still floating around - neighbors, contractors, previous owners’ relatives. Rekeying changes the internal pin configuration so old keys no longer work, without replacing the entire hardware. For Seven Hills’s prevalent Schlage and Kwikset hardware, a standard rekey runs $89-$129. We can match multiple locks to a single key, which is particularly useful on split-level homes with their multiple entry points. Done right - and backed in writing.

Deadbolt Installation
Deadbolt installation in Seven Hills requires more than drilling holes. The city’s hilly terrain and decades of freeze-thaw cycles cause door-frame racking that standard-travel deadbolts simply don’t accommodate. We see this constantly: a deadbolt that threw smoothly in October binds or fails to latch fully by February. Our technicians measure frame alignment, select hardware with proper throw and adjustability, and install strike plates reinforced against seasonal shifting. A new deadbolt installation with proper frame assessment runs $149-$249. Door Reinforcement
Door reinforcement addresses what we find behind too many Seven Hills doors: original 1950s-1970s frames that have absorbed decades of Lake Erie moisture, swollen in summer, shrunk in winter, and loosened their grip on strike plates and hinges. We install reinforced strike boxes, longer security screws that bite into actual framing rather than soft door casing, and door jamb armor where needed. This is particularly important for homeowners with detached workshops or outbuildings on larger Seven Hills properties - those oversized doors need hardware that matches their heft. Common Residential Locksmith Problems We See in Seven Hills Homes
- Deadbolt binding after winter freeze-thaw cycles. Seven Hills sits in the Lake Erie snow belt, and those repeated hard freezes ice up exterior lock cylinders while causing wooden door frames to swell, then shrink. Deadbolts that threw smoothly in October may bind or fail to latch fully by February. Spring service calls for re-alignment and cylinder lubrication spike predictably after each heavy frost cycle.
- Strike plate misalignment from decades of foundation settling. The city’s characteristic rolling terrain means gradual settling that racks door frames out of square. We regularly find strike plates installed for plumb frames that no longer catch properly, forcing homeowners to lift, shove, or yank doors to engage the deadbolt.
- Aging knob-lock hardware on split-level garage side doors. These mid-level side-entry garage doors are a signature feature of Seven Hills’s split-level boom, and most still rely on original or first-replacement knob locks with no deadbolt. It’s a security gap we address routinely during re-keying calls.
- Moisture-worn older door frames accelerating cylinder wear. Solid-wood doorframes in these homes absorb moisture and shift seasonally, causing chronic misalignment that grinds down lock cylinders and makes keys stick or jam. Simply replacing the lock without addressing frame condition guarantees a repeat call.
